Output 6020d0883e3ecb07d5e43343726095f796fe1c2c8c3a74f42315d8b7679bc6a9:1

value
11665303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2163431af3b36724b208922ea3677a8f837dcadc OP_EQUAL
address
34jZ8jAmwU25yMxr2r4m1yEbhLZJhYdMm8
transaction
6020d0883e3ecb07d5e43343726095f796fe1c2c8c3a74f42315d8b7679bc6a9
spent
true